Subject: Memtrace cut-over complete

Team,

Cut-over to Memtrace v2 for GPU memory profiling finished last night. Old v1 agents are disabled; any tickets referencing v1 dashboards should be closed as resolved-by-migration. Sampling overhead is now under 2% and allocation traces include kernel names. Known gap: profiles older than 30 days were not migrated. Point customers at the v2 docs for setup questions. For reference when troubleshooting, the agent now runs with the following configuration.

settings of bagaf-bawip:
[aldax]
port = 5000
region = south-4
host = aldax.brasklabs.corp
team = brivan
timeout_ms = 2000
retries = 2

Ticket VLT-providing: Hey, the Harrowgate build vault locked itself again. Root cause looks like clock skew between agents fir-03 and fir-07 — their tokens kept failing the freshness check, and the vault treated it as tampering after three strikes. NTP is fixed now, but the vault stays sealed until someone re-unseals it manually. Use the recovery passphrase below.

unlock words, fahof-tawif: fenwyn-istath

Management Meeting Minutes — Reseller Programme

Attendees reviewed the Orvex reseller programme ahead of the incoming director's start date. Partner count is steady at forty-one; margins on tier-two partners remain thin. Agreed: consolidate onboarding under the Calden office and retire the legacy rebate scheme by spring. Kessler to draft revised terms. The programme's forward direction is recorded in the note below.

management briefing: The renewal with Ulaathix Group closes at $2 million a year, 15 percent below the last contract. Project Oliwyn slips by two quarters because of the audit delay.

## Step 7: Rebuild against the slimmed base image

Starting with Hullstrip 2.0, the runtime image no longer bundles build tooling, shell utilities, or the legacy compatibility layer. Plugin authors who relied on invoking system binaries at runtime must instead declare those needs in the plugin manifest so the packer can include them explicitly. Test your plugin against the slim image in a clean environment before publishing, as silent fallbacks have been removed. The image build reads the following configuration at pack time.

settings of fahag-haduf:
[ulaox]
port = 8443
region = south-2
host = ulaox.lumiccorp.internal
timeout_ms = 500
retries = 8